Prince Harry Reveals Surprising Answers in Unaired Interview with Stephen Colbert

In a recent unaired segment of The Late Show with Stephen Colbert, shared some unexpected insights and responses to a series of questions posed by the comedian and TV personality.

The segment, known as The Colbert Questionnette, is a regular feature on the show where Colbert asks his guests a range of questions.

One of the questions asked by Colbert was about the song that Harry would choose to listen to for the rest of his life.

The Duke of Sussex replied with “Love Gets Sweeter Every Day” by Finlay Quay.

Interestingly, Colbert admitted that he was not familiar with the song, prompting Harry to humorously comment that he needed more love in his life.

The conversation then turned to Harry's wife, , with Colbert asking if the couple had met.

Harry playfully responded, “Yeah, we met earlier.”

The audience burst into laughter as the Duke of Sussex revealed that he had dinner plans with Evelyn McGee Colbert, Stephen's wife.

Colbert jokingly mentioned that his wife was a big fan of the royal family and had read Harry's memoir, “Spare.”

While discussing sandwiches, Harry shared a funny anecdote, describing his favorite as a cheese and ham toasty with Dijon mustard on top.

He also mentioned his preference for using a toasty machine, which confused Colbert.

Harry explained that the differences in American and British terminology had caused some trouble in his relationship with Meghan, jokingly mentioning that the word “fanny” was particularly upsetting.

During the interview, Harry revealed his belief that humans are reincarnated as animals after death.

When asked what animal he would choose to become, he chose an elephant.

Other notable answers included his preference for a window seat on an airplane, declaring “Gladiator” as his favorite action movie, and sharing a humorous story about asking England's World Cup-winning rugby team for autographs while they were n^ked.
